Texas sheriff’s deputy shot to death while pumping gas in patrol car

A man walked up behind a sheriff’s deputy who was pumping gas in Texas and shot him multiple times, killing him, authorities said.

The Harris County Sheriff’s deputy was fueling his patrol car in uniform when the gunman fired multiple rounds Friday night.

“He did not say anything to the deputy,” said Deputy Thomas Gilliland of Harris County. “If anyone saw anything … any leads we can get.”

The gunman, who was not identified, remains at large.

Authorities did not identify the sheriff’s deputy, but said he’s a 10-year veteran.
